The hatchback 5 doors Renault Megane 2012 - 2014 year modification 1.4 MT (130 hp)

Engine

Engine type petrol
Engine capacity, cm³ 1390
Boost type turbocharging
Maximum power, hp/kW at rpm 130 / 96 at 5500
Maximum torque, N*m at rpm 190 at 2250
Cylinder arrangement in-line
Number of cylinders 4
Number of valves per cylinder 4
Engine power supply system distributed injection

General information

Brand country France
Car class C
Number of doors 5

Performance indicators

Maximum speed, km/h 200
Acceleration to 100 km/h, s 9.6
Ecological class Euro 4
Fuel consumption, l city / highway / combined — / — / 6.6
Fuel type Super (95)

Sizes in mm

Wheel size 205 / 65 / R15
Length 4295
Width 1808
Height 1471
Wheelbase 2641
Ground clearance 160
Front track width 1546
Rear track width 1547

Suspension and brakes

Type of rear suspension semi-independent, torsion
Front brakes disk ventilated
Rear brakes disc
Type of front suspension independent, spring

Transmission

Transmission mechanical
Number of gears 6
Drive type front

Volume and weight

Trunk volume min/max, l 368
Fuel tank capacity, l 60
Curb weight, kg 1210

Renault Megane 1.4 MT (130 hp): A Compact Hatchback with French Flair

The Renault Megane, a quintessential French hatchback, has long been a favorite among drivers seeking a blend of style, practicality, and performance. The 1.4 MT (130 hp) modification, produced between 2012 and 2014, is a standout model in the Megane lineup. With its turbocharged petrol engine, sleek five-door hatchback design, and a host of modern features, this car offers a compelling package for urban commuters and small families alike. Let’s dive into what makes the Renault Megane 1.4 MT a worthy contender in the C-class segment.

Performance and Efficiency

Under the hood, the Renault Megane 1.4 MT boasts a 1.4-liter turbocharged petrol engine that delivers 130 horsepower and 190 Nm of torque. This engine is paired with a six-speed manual transmission, providing a smooth and engaging driving experience. The car accelerates from 0 to 100 km/h in 9.6 seconds, making it zippy enough for city driving and highway cruising. With a top speed of 200 km/h, the Megane is no slouch when it comes to performance.

Fuel efficiency is another strong suit of this model. The combined fuel consumption is rated at 6.6 liters per 100 kilometers, making it an economical choice for daily commutes. The 60-liter fuel tank ensures fewer stops at the pump, while the Euro 4 ecological class certification highlights its relatively low environmental impact.

Design and Practicality

The Renault Megane 1.4 MT features a five-door hatchback body style, combining practicality with a sleek, modern design. Measuring 4295 mm in length, 1808 mm in width, and 1471 mm in height, the car strikes a balance between compact dimensions and spacious interiors. The 2641 mm wheelbase ensures ample legroom for passengers, while the 368-liter trunk provides plenty of cargo space for groceries, luggage, or sports equipment.

The car’s suspension system includes an independent front suspension and a semi-independent torsion rear suspension, offering a comfortable ride even on uneven roads. Ventilated disc brakes at the front and standard disc brakes at the rear ensure reliable stopping power, enhancing safety and control.
